7.  by early 2003     9  Whatis AES   AES  Advanced Encryption Standard   a chip based security  has been developed to ensure the  highest degree of security and authenticity for digital information  wherever and however  communicated or stored  while making more efficient use of hardware and or software than  previous encryption standards  It is also included in IEEE 802 11i standard  Compare with AES   TKIP is a temporary protocol for replacing WEP security until manufacturers implement AES at  the hardware level     10  Can Wireless products support printer sharing    Wireless products perform the same function as LAN products  Therefore  Wireless products can  work with Netware  Windows 2000  or other LAN operating systems to support printer or file  sharing     11  Would the information be intercepted while transmitting on air    WLAN features two fold protection in security  On the hardware side  as with Direct Sequence  Spread Spectrum technology  it has the inherent security feature of scrambling  On the software  side  WLAN series offer the encryption function  WEP  to enhance security and Access Control   Users can set it up depending upon their needs     12  What is DSSS   What is FHSS   And what are their differences    Frequency hopping spread spectrum  FHSS  uses a narrowband carrier that changes frequency  in a pattern that is known to both transmitter and receiver  Properly synchronized  the net effect  is to maintain a single logical channel  To an unintended re

13. ceiver  FHSS appears to be  short duration impulse noise  Direct sequence spread spectrum  DSSS  generates a redundant  bit pattern for each bit to be transmitted  This bit pattern is called a chip  or chipping code   The  longer the chip is  the greater the probability that the original data can be recovered  Even if one  or more bits in the chip are damaged during transmission  statistical techniques embedded in the  radio can recover the original data without the need for retransmission  To an unintended  receiver  DSSS appears as low power wideband noise and is rejected  ignored  by most  narrowband receivers     29    13  What is Spread Spectrum    Spread Spectrum technology is a wideband radio frequency technique developed by the military  for use in reliable  secure  mission critical communication systems  It is designed to trade off  bandwidth efficiency for reliability  integrity  and security  In other words  more bandwidth is  consumed than in the case of narrowband transmission  but the trade off produces a signal that  is  in effect  louder and thus easier to detect  provided that the receiver knows the parameters of  the spread spectrum signal being broadcast  If a receiver is not tuned to the right frequency  a  spread    spectrum signal looks like background noise  There are two main alternatives  Direct  Sequence Spread Spectrum  DSSS  and Frequency Hopping Spread Spectrum  FHSS      30

31. s LAN standard subcommittee  which formulates the standard for the  industry  The objective is to enable wireless LAN hardware from different manufactures to  communicate     3  What does IEEE 802 11 feature support    The product supports the following IEEE 802 11 functions     CSMA CA plus Acknowledge Protocol  Multi Channel Roaming   Automatic Rate Selection   RTS CTS Feature   Fragmentation   Power Management    4  Whatis Ad hoc    An Ad hoc integrated wireless LAN is a group of computers  each has a Wireless LAN adapter   Connected as an independent wireless LAN  Ad hoc wireless LAN is applicable at a  departmental scale for a branch or SOHO operation     5  Whatis Infrastructure    An integrated wireless and wireless and wired LAN is called an Infrastructure configuration   Infrastructure is applicable to enterprise scale for wireless access to central database  or  wireless application for mobile workers     28    6  Whatis BSS ID    A specific Ad hoc LAN is called a Basic Service Set  BSS   Computers in a BSS must be  configured with the same BSS ID     7  Whatis WEP    WEP is Wired Equivalent Privacy  a data privacy mechanism based on a 40 bit shared key  algorithm  as described in the IEEE 802  11 standard     8  What is TKIP   TKIP is a quick fix method to quickly overcome the inherent weaknesses in WEP security   especially the reuse of encryption keys  TKIP is involved in the IEEE 802 111 WLAN security  standard  and the specification might be officially released
